Stunning Summer Lanterns

Plastic bottles can be transformed into charming lanterns, ideal for illuminating summer evenings. Simply cut intricate patterns into the bottle, add a battery-operated tea light, and you have a beautiful, eco-friendly light source.

Experiment with various designs. Geometric patterns, floral motifs, or even freehand designs add unique flair. A little paint can enhance the look further.

These lanterns make excellent decorations for patios, garden parties, or even indoor spaces. They create a warm ambiance, perfect for summer gatherings.

Vibrant Flower Vases

Turn discarded bottles into vibrant flower vases. Choose a bottle shape that complements your preferred flower type. You can paint them, decorate with ribbons, or even add mosaic tiles for a unique touch.

Consider adding small holes to the bottle caps to avoid water buildup. This ensures the longevity of your flowers and the vase itself.

These colorful vases are a fantastic way to add a pop of color to your home or garden. They make ideal gifts too.

Creative Summer Wind Chimes

Create whimsical wind chimes using plastic bottles. Cut the bottles into various shapes, paint them, and then string them together with sturdy thread or fishing line. Add beads or other embellishments for extra visual appeal.

The sound these chimes produce creates a relaxing atmosphere. It’s a great way to add a delightful sensory experience to your summer.

Hang them near a window or outside to enjoy the soothing sounds and the visual charm they offer.

Ingenious Watering Cans

Transform plastic bottles into handy watering cans for your plants. Simply cut a small hole near the cap and use it to water your garden. Decorate it with paint or markers to add personality.

This is an extremely practical craft. It's both affordable and eco-friendly, reducing plastic waste.

These customized watering cans are a great way to give your garden a personal touch.

Colorful Bird Feeders

Create colorful and functional bird feeders from recycled plastic bottles. Cut holes for the birds to access the food and hang them from trees or posts. Use paint or stickers to add a splash of color.

These will bring joy and attract birds to your garden. It’s a fantastic way to provide birds with a food source.

Remember to regularly clean and refill the feeders to provide birds with fresh food.

Safety Precautions

Always supervise children when using sharp objects like scissors or knives. Protect your work surface with newspaper or a drop cloth. Adult supervision is crucial, especially when working with sharp tools and potentially messy supplies.

Wear appropriate safety glasses to protect your eyes from flying debris. When working with paint, make sure to have adequate ventilation and wear gloves.

Follow all instructions on paint or adhesive labels carefully. Ensure the work environment is well-lit and organized to prevent accidents.

Detailed Table: Types of Recycled Bottle Crafts for Summer

Craft Type Materials Needed Skill Level Time Commitment
Lanterns Plastic bottles, scissors, tea lights, paint (optional) Beginner 30-60 minutes
Flower Vases Plastic bottles, paint, ribbons/decorations (optional) Beginner 45-90 minutes
Wind Chimes Plastic bottles, string, beads (optional), scissors Intermediate 1-2 hours
Watering Cans Plastic bottles, scissors, paint (optional) Beginner 15-30 minutes
Bird Feeders Plastic bottles, scissors, paint, birdseed Intermediate 45-60 minutes

How can I make sure my recycled bottle crafts are durable?

Use sturdy bottles and strong adhesives. Seal any cut edges to prevent fraying or damage. A good quality paint will also help protect your finished craft.

Are there any specific types of plastic bottles best suited for crafting?

PET (polyethylene terephthalate) plastic bottles are generally a good choice for crafting due to their durability and transparency. Always check the recycling symbol on the bottle to ensure it's suitable for reuse.
